Online Class Availability at Foothill College

Online coursework is an option at Foothill College. Among 12,949 students, 5,985 (46%) studied exclusively online and 3,019 (23%) took at least some classes online.

Median Debt at Graduation

The median debt for Allied Health Professions graduates from Foothill College comes in at $12,000.
